Output e29138217c1d576d72374a1e4b0c47e646085adf30356e6445c752f26c57bcf1:0

value
1993595
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ab8c1e73e0f076999167d5400150a2507c919079 OP_EQUAL
address
3HL5KywHqnRYFbkJQUdaswD4gwmGowzMQp
transaction
e29138217c1d576d72374a1e4b0c47e646085adf30356e6445c752f26c57bcf1
confirmations
119852
spent
true